Splunk Search

Why is my search producing error "The eval expression has no fields: 'round(on/total*100)'"?

singhh4
Path Finder

Hey people,

I have a simple search I can't get to work. I've tried to look up solutions, but couldn't find anything that worked for me.

index="servers"
|timechart count(eval(status="On")) as on count and total eval(round(on/total*100))

I keep getting this error: The eval expression has no fields: 'round(on/total*100)'

0 Karma
1 Solution

vasanthmss
Motivator

try this,

index=servers |timechart count(eval(sourcetype="splunkd")) as on , count as total | eval percent=(round(on/total*100))
V

View solution in original post

vasanthmss
Motivator

try this,

index=servers |timechart count(eval(sourcetype="splunkd")) as on , count as total | eval percent=(round(on/total*100))
V

singhh4
Path Finder

Thank you!

0 Karma
Get Updates on the Splunk Community!

Your Guide to Splunk Digital Experience Monitoring

A flawless digital experience isn't just an advantage, it's key to customer loyalty and business success. But ...

Data Management Digest – November 2025

  Welcome to the inaugural edition of Data Management Digest! As your trusted partner in data innovation, the ...

Upcoming Webinar: Unmasking Insider Threats with Slunk Enterprise Security’s UEBA

Join us on Wed, Dec 10. at 10AM PST / 1PM EST for a live webinar and demo with Splunk experts! Discover how ...